tempesta
tempesta copied to clipboard
Installer unable to operate with github
Motivation
With v0.7.1 installer is unable to handle github repos and uses fallback links:
2024-07-13 17:29:01 [INFO] - Installing packages from linux-5.10.35-tfw.
2024-07-13 17:29:01 [INFO] - Downloading latest packages from github.com/tempesta-tech/ ...
2024-07-13 17:29:01 [INFO] - Starting download process...
2024-07-13 17:29:26 [ERROR] - Can't find the latest release in repo: https://github.com/tempesta-tech/tempesta
2024-07-13 17:29:26 [INFO] - Attempting to download using fallback URLs.
2024-07-13 17:29:26 [INFO] - Can't download file from release in repo:
2024-07-13 17:29:26 [INFO] - https://github.com/tempesta-tech/linux-5.10.35-tfw
2024-07-13 17:29:26 [INFO] - Or may be Github API rate limit exceeded. Fallback download from repo instead github.com
2024-07-13 17:29:26 [INFO] - Downloading http://tempesta-vm.cloud.cherryservers.net:8081/repository/tempesta/pool/l/linux-headers-5.10.35.tfw-4c9ba16/linux-headers-5.10.35.tfw-4c9ba16_5.10.35.tfw-4c9ba16-1_amd64.deb using fallback URL
Scope
We need to research the reasons for failures and possibly rework the installer script
Testing
Nothing specified